Ordination and Installation of Louis Liss

Louis Liss will be ordained and installed at Mount Zion Lutheran Church (4520 West Ajo Way, Tucson, AZ 85746-9706) on Thursday, July 25, 2024 at 11 am. Bishop Hutterer will preach. A livestream link will be provided.

Rostered leaders are encouraged to vest and process, color of the day is red. There will be a reception following in the Fellowship Hall.

Discover the Power of Story: Connect Deeply with God and Others

What could we learn from Jesus as the master storyteller? His parables never carry a single meaning but reveal more about ourselves and God every time we revisit them. He told stories to bind his followers to those they never intended to care about, and to define their mission.

Isn’t this the kind of connection we need right now, with God and one another—especially as we confront crises of trust, loneliness, and divisions in our communities? This is why Faith+Lead is hosting Story Bridge: Using Story to Connect with God and Others.
